ŠIBENIK

Šibenik is a gem of the Adriatic coast in Croatia, offering a mix of rich history, vibrant culture, and stunning natural beauty. As a prime location for nautical enthusiasts, it provides excellent opportunities for yacht charters, allowing visitors to explore the Dalmatian coast and its beautiful archipelagos.
Yacht charters from Šibenik provide an unparalleled way to navigate the waters of the Adriatic Sea, with easy access to the Kornati National Park—a paradise of over 80 pristine islands perfect for sailing, swimming, and exploring secluded bays. The local marinas are well-equipped to accommodate all types of vessels, making it a convenient starting point for any nautical adventure.
A visit to Šibenik isn’t complete without exploring the captivating old town, a showcase of medieval architecture and well-preserved historic streets. Among its treasures is the UNESCO World Heritage Site, the Cathedral of St. James. This stunning architectural masterpiece, built entirely of stone, features remarkable sculptures and a unique facade, exemplifying the art and craftsmanship of the Renaissance period in Dalmatia.
Beyond its historical sites, Šibenik is also known for its lively cultural scene and gastronomic delights. The city’s Mediterranean cuisine reflects the rich flavors of the region, with fresh seafood, locally sourced ingredients, and traditional dishes available at various restaurants and taverns. Be sure to try local specialties such as cuttlefish risotto, octopus under the bell, and homemade olive oil.
For those seeking a taste of the Adriatic lifestyle, the Šibenik archipelago, with its numerous islands, offers idyllic escape points. Islands like Zlarin, known for its coral jewelry, and Prvić, famous for the Faust Vrančić Memorial Center, are perfect for day trips by yacht, offering both cultural experiences and relaxation amidst natural beauty.
Nature enthusiasts will appreciate the proximity to Krka National Park, where visitors can marvel at the spectacular waterfalls and enjoy a swim in the Skradinski Buk pool. The park’s lush landscape provides excellent opportunities for hiking and wildlife observation.
